What is the Temperaturesea Level Rise Projection & How does it work?

Sea level rise is a cumulative response to warming oceans and melting ice. Even a modest increase in global temperature can cause the water column to expand and glaciers to retreat, adding metres of water to coastlines over decades.

Two dominant processes drive the rise: thermal expansion, quantified by a coefficient (Ξ±) that relates temperature change (Ξ”T) to volume increase, and the contribution from ice melt (I). The simple linear model Ξ”SL = Ξ±Β·Ξ”T + I captures the first‑order effect of these drivers.

By entering local baseline sea level, projected temperature increase, regional expansion coefficient, and estimated ice‑melt contribution, this widget estimates the additional sea‑level height (Ξ”SL) and the total projected sea level for a chosen future year.

\Delta SL = \alpha cdot \Delta T + I
\Delta SL = projected sea‑level rise (m)
\alpha = thermal expansion coefficient (m/Β°C)
\Delta T = temperature increase (Β°C)
I = ice‑melt contribution (m)

Frequently Asked Questions
What is thermal expansion in the context of sea level rise?
Thermal expansion refers to the increase in volume of water as it warms, contributing to rising sea levels.
How does ice melt contribute to sea level rise?
Ice melt from glaciers and polar ice caps adds directly to global sea levels when the ice enters the ocean.
What is the formula used in this calculator?
The formula Ξ”SL = Ξ±Β·Ξ”T + I calculates sea level rise, where Ξ± is the thermal expansion coefficient, Ξ”T is temperature change, and I is ice melt contribution.
Can this calculator predict future sea levels?
Yes, by inputting projected temperature changes and ice melt data, the calculator can estimate potential future sea level rises.
What factors are not considered in this model?
The model does not account for factors like land subsidence, ocean currents, or non-linear effects of warming.
How accurate is this calculator’s projection?
Accuracy depends on the precision of input data; it provides a first-order approximation based on current scientific understanding.
Can I use this calculator for long-term projections?
While useful, the calculator is best suited for medium-term projections due to its linear model and simplifications.
